I. Policy Review: Hydrogen Energy Policy Updates Domestic and Overseas

(I) Domestic Policies

Beijing Municipal Development and Reform Commission:Issued the "Notice on Organizing Applications for the 2025 National Key R&D Program 'Hydrogen Energy Technology' Key Projects." Application materials must be submitted online by July 3, 2025. The Beijing Municipal Development and Reform Commission, as the project recommending unit, will conduct a detailed review of the submitted materials by July 10 and confirm recommendations.

Shanghai Municipal Oceanic Administration:Released a public announcement seeking comments on the "Shanghai Marine Industry Development Plan (2025-2035) (Draft for Public Consultation)." The document emphasizes strong support for the R&D and application of new energy vessels, as well as the low-carbon transformation of traditional vessels. It aims to accelerate the development of a new generation of dual-fuel environmentally friendly ships, liquid hydrogen transport ships, and electric vessels, and to expedite the R&D and demonstration applications of fuel-powered ship types such as LNG, methanol, liquid ammonia, and hydrogen.

General Office of Guangzhou Municipal People's Government:Issued the "Notice on the Three-Year Action Plan for Promoting the Development of the Intelligent Connected New Energy Vehicle Industry in Guangzhou." During the policy implementation period, for the first 5,000 fuel cell vehicles newly purchased and registered in Guangzhou that meet the technical advancement requirements, have their data connected to the relevant national, provincial, and municipal fuel cell demonstration application information platforms, and meet other relevant conditions, the buyer (enterprise or individual) will receive a subsidy of 4% of the unified tax-included invoice price of the motor vehicle, with a maximum subsidy of 40,000 yuan per vehicle.

Science and Technology Department of the Inner Mongolia Autonomous Region:Issued the "Notice on Organizing Applications for the 2025 National Key R&D Program 'Hydrogen Energy Technology' and 'Energy Storage and Smart Grid Technology' Key Projects." Application requirements state that project applicants must strictly raise matching funds in accordance with the application notice. The same project can only be submitted through a single recommending unit and cannot be repeatedly or multiply submitted.

(II) Overseas Policies

European Union:Guided by the "European Green Deal" and the "European Climate Law," the EU has introduced a series of carbon reduction policies. Among them, the "EU Fuel Regulation" (FEU) will be officially implemented in 2025, promoting the accelerated application of renewable fuels in the shipping industry. The Carbon Border Adjustment Mechanism (CBAM) will be implemented in 2026, imposing carbon taxes on specific imported goods.

Germany:Adopted the "National Hydrogen Strategy," planning to achieve a green hydrogen production capacity of 5 GW by 2030.

US:Formulated the "Inflation Reduction Act" and the "Clean Energy Transition Energy Supply Chain Strategy" to encourage enterprises to invest in hydrogen energy and fuel cell technology R&D.

II. Corporate Developments: Surge in Project Signings and Technological Collaborations

​​Large Projects Take Off

Puton (Beijing) Hydrogen Production Technology Co., Ltd. has been pre-selected as the winning bidder for the hydrogen production equipment of the 2X660MW new construction project at the Xiwangzhai coal-electricity integrated project of Fugu Company, a subsidiary of Shaanxi Company.

Shenzhen Wenshi Hydrogen Energy Technology Co., Ltd. has successfully secured an order for the "60MW electrolytic water hydrogen production comprehensive equipment project."

The Tongyu green hydrogen-based energy integrated project of CNNC Huineng Jilin Energy Co., Ltd., which includes an 1.8 million ton/year green methanol project, has been approved.

Jilin Electric Power Share Co., Ltd. has issued an "Announcement on the Proposed Investment and Construction of the Lishu Green Methanol Innovation Demonstration Project," which includes plans to build a 200,000 mt-class methanol synthesis unit for the methanol synthesis portion.

The hydrogen production product "BOP Separation System," jointly developed by CIMC Enric and Hydrogenergy, has been successfully delivered and will be applied in Hydrogenergy's European projects.

COSCO Shipping Heavy Industry has delivered the first domestically built 16,000 TEU methanol dual-fuel container ship.

Geely has delivered 36 methanol-hydrogen EVs to Zhangjiakou.

Corporate Collaboration Developments

Two benchmark projects of Sany Hydrogen Energy Co., Ltd.—the "Demonstration Project for the Application of Hydrogen-Based Low-Carbon Metallurgy and Protection Technology" (jointly implemented with Hunan Liansteel) and the "Integrated Green Electricity Hydrogen Production and Hydrogen Refueling Station with Hydrogen Traffic Demonstration Project"—have been successfully selected for the first batch of low-carbon hydrogen application scenarios in the industrial sector in Hunan Province.

Hydrogen Energy and PT Samator have signed a memorandum of understanding.

Wu Chaoke, Vice President of Beijing Energy International Holding Co., Ltd., met with Xue Yuan, Member of the Standing Committee of the Dengkou County Party Committee and Deputy County Head of the Bayannur City Government in the Inner Mongolia Autonomous Region, in Beijing. Both sides held discussions and exchanges on in-depth cooperation in the green hydrogen sector.

The core equipment for the ammonia synthesis section of the CNEEC Songyuan Hydrogen Energy Industrial Park (Integrated Green Hydrogen, Ammonia, and Methanol) Project—the synthesis gas compressor unit—has successfully passed its initial test run.

Sinopec has issued guidelines on the performance and testing requirements for alkaline electrolytic water electrodes, requiring suppliers to provide experimental test reports on electrode activity, mechanical stability, and durability.

 

III. Technological Advancements: Breakthroughs in Efficiency and Cost

​​Electrolyzer Field

Trina Green Hydrogen has launched MW-class PEM hydrogen production equipment, 10MW alkaline hydrogen production equipment, and MW-class containerized hydrogen production systems.

SPIC Central Research Institute: The hydrogen storage and transportation team of the Advanced Low-Carbon Research Institute has developed a large-diameter (DN150), high-pressure (10MPa) non-metallic flexible hydrogen pipeline, which has successfully achieved safe and stable operation for 30 days on the test platform.

​​Siemens Energy has launched a new generation of PEM electrolyzers: The current density has been increased to 4A/cm² (compared to the industry average of 2-3A/cm²), the energy consumption per unit of hydrogen production has been reduced to 42kWh/kg, and the mass production cost has been decreased by 18%.

Dalian Institute of Chemical Physics, Chinese Academy of Sciences, achieves breakthrough in membrane technology for alkaline electrolyzers: develops an ultra-thin (20μm) composite separator, enhancing electrolysis system efficiency to 85% (LHV) with a lifespan exceeding 60,000 hours.

Fuel Cell Innovation

Dongfang Hydrogen Energy secures a patent for a system that improves the humidity of air entering the fuel cell stack.

Lanshi Equipment's 90MPa ionic liquid hydrogen compressor manufacturing project achieves phased results and is expected to enter the comprehensive testing phase.

Georgia Power and Mitsubishi Power announce the successful completion of the second hydrogen-natural gas blended fuel experiment for the M501GAC natural gas turbine under partial and full load conditions.

C International Hydrogen Energy Standards Organization (IH2A) launches "Green Hydrogen Traceability Certification"

Collaborates with Microsoft and S&P to develop a blockchain traceability platform, enabling verification of carbon intensity from renewable energy generation to end-use applications, and boosting international green hydrogen trade.

China-Europe Hydrogen Energy Trade Corridor Launched

Ningbo Port, Rotterdam Port, and Antwerp Port sign agreements to jointly build liquid hydrogen loading and unloading terminals and a cross-border certification system, with the first batch of pilot green hydrogen trade routes totaling 30,000 mt/year (to be operational in 2027).

The US Hydrogen Energy Association (DoE) leads the formation of the "Hydrogen Refueling Station Compatibility Alliance"

to unify the 70MPa hydrogen refueling nozzle interface standard, eliminating barriers in hydrogen refueling protocols for automakers such as Toyota, Hyundai, and Nikola, and promoting interoperability of hydrogen refueling networks.
